SPO Modern Sites for Blogs?
I really want to move my blog to o365 from wordpress, and i am looking for recommendations.
With all the power of SPO and Modern sites, would you guys think it would make an amazing blogging platform like Wordpress?
Is there a reason why most people that blog about o365 and sharepoint use other platforms?
Is there a compelling reason NOT to use office 365? Is it because of the license? What about anonymous access to pages only?

- First and most important reason why this will not work is that Office 365 does not allow anonymous access to SPO so while technically you could think on using modern SPO pages for your blogging scenario, from a practical point of view your "blog" is going to be limited to the users that can sign in in the site where you have modeled that blog
